Output 873f59fc291fed1c190be265f248eade260412565635e44a25598f531c5c6a35:12

value
324299
script pubkey
OP_0 OP_PUSHBYTES_20 3fb558a6df0334e857c4439d6837982a125a5509
address
bc1q87643fklqv6ws47ygwwksduc9gf954gfktjmp8
transaction
873f59fc291fed1c190be265f248eade260412565635e44a25598f531c5c6a35
confirmations
234403
spent
true